Statistical analysis of the asphalt mixtures volumetric properties

摘要
Based on statistics principle, random error and systematic error were considered and the volumetric properties of the two mixtures types, namely A and B, were statistically analyzed using different distribution methods. Seventy-two samples of mixture A and fifty-two of mixture B were fabricated using the Marshall method. The probability distributions were compared on the basis of goodness of fit. Weibull model was found to be most appropriate model for describing the asphalt mixtures volumetric properties distribution. The two-parameter Weibull distribution function applied well to model the bulk specific gravity and voids filled with asphalt data, whereas, the three-parameter Weibull distribution appeared to be more appropriate in the discussing of air voids and voids in mineral aggregate. The experimetal results is revealed that compared with the mean value, the peak value of Weibull distribution was suggested as an alternative and more powerful parameter for describing the test data distribution characteristic. The analysis of test results also revealed that there were significant differences in the volumetric properties of the two tested mixtures for the same confidence level. The confidence interval decreased with the decreasing in reliability.
